Institution of Engineers organizes creativity olympiad

India CSRJAMSHEDPUR: The Institution of Engineers, Jamshedpur, Local Chapter had organized National Creativity Olympiad on 25-26 November2011, at its home ground to promote innovative learning in the field of science and technology among the school students. An exhibition with the theme of Working Models was also conducted at Tata Auditorium, XLRI Campus on 26  November2011.

The programme aimed at generating enthusiasm in school children and nurture their creative side by testing them through a well designed creative exercise, and encourage them by recognizing their skills in a suitable manner. The entire format and process under which the students were assessed were of high esteem which thoroughly tested their skills. 25 teams from reputed schools of India, hailing from places like Guwahati, Tirupati, Chennai, Indore , Bhubaneswar, Rourkela, Durgapur, Bokaro, Ranchi, Jhinkpani etc participated at the Working Model Exhibition to display their iconoclastic products.

While gracing the prize distribution ceremony with his gracious presence, Mr HM Nerurkar, Managing Director, Tata Steel, said, “The impact of creativity in our daily life has risen to a magnanimous extent. To nurture creativity in oneself, one must keep in mind the following five ideas- Association, Questioning, Observation, Experimentation and Networking. He further stated that the young generation should always challenge the status quo to keep progressing in life.” According to Mr Nerurkar, following these five mantras, one can easily inculcate creativity in one’s spirit. Honourable Guest of Honour,  Dr S Ranganathan, Professor, National Institute of Advanced Studies, Indian Institute of Science, Bangalore, in his speech inspired the students to have faith in oneself as it is in their hands to shape the future and direct it towards its being bright and prosperous.

The winners of Working Model Exhibition are-

Junior Team:

Ist Position- Kerala Samajam Model School, Jamshedpur

2nd Position-Jamshedpur Public School, Jamshedpur

Senior Team:

Ist Position-DBMS English School, Jamshedpur

2nd Position-Sacred Heart Convent, Jamshedpur

The results for the Creativity Olympiad are-

Ist Position-Loyola School, Jamshedpur

2nd Position-DBMS English School, Jamshedpur

3rd Position-Army Public School, Guwahati

Special Prize to-Tirupati Naval School, Tirupati

It is the first and the premier professional body of Engineers founded in India and incorporated by royal charter to promote and advance the art, science and practice of myriad fields of engineering and technology. From a humble beginning in 1920, it is today a multidisciplinary (15 engineering divisions) nation wide organization, with over 5,00,000 members.

Jamshedpur Local Centre:

The first sub-centre in the country was established at Jamshedpur in 1952. It was upgraded as local centre in 1978 with a membership of about 200 corporate members spread over the district of Singhbhum. The centre now has over 637 corporate members, besides about 4860 non-corporate members on its roll. The center has the following infra-structural facilities : I) A 150 seat AC lecture hall ii) An AC conference hall having a capacity of 60 persons iii) A Library with reading room, Office, One class room, meeting room and two retiring rooms for the visitors. Presently Er. B K Das , Chief Of Mechanical Maintenance,Tata Steel is the Chairman and Dr. Ashok Kr. Vaish , Emirist Scientist , National Metallurgical Laboratory is the Hony Secretary.
